Available for auction is this 1986 Porsche 911 Carrera Targa finished in Guards Red over a black interior. Characterized by its distinctive Targa band, Fuchs wheels, and rear spoiler, this 1986 example offers some of the most iconic styling of the air-cooled era.  It also features desirable factory options including heated seats, a limited-slip differential, and a short-throw shifter. This 911 has remained under the care of the current owner for the past 25 years and is said to have been well maintained with all routine service kept up to date.  Featuring an air-cooled flat-six engine paired with a 5-speed manual gearbox, this classic Carrera Targa is now being offered for auction by its longtime owner out of Ohio while showing approximately 218k miles on the odometer (TMU).

This 911 is finished in Guards Red and sports a black Targa band, integrated front fog lights, and a Carrera rear spoiler.  Additional photos are provided in the gallery along with a damage-free CARFAX report. The 16” Fuchs wheels feature black painted centers, anodized outer lips, and come dressed in Continental tires.

The black interior features heated and power-operated front seats, a factory short-throw shifter, and retains an original Blaupunkt radio.  Signs of age are noted on the floormats and some wear is visible on the front seats.  The underside of the Targa top needs a new liner, the cruise control function is said to work intermittently, and the A/C is reported to blow cold, although the seller recommends a service of the A/C system.

This Carrera is powered by an air-cooled 3.2L flat-six engine capable of sending up to 207 HP to the rear wheels through a 5-speed 915 manual gearbox with an optional limited-slip differential (220). An upgraded Borla muffler and K&N air filter have been installed and the seller notes that routine service has been kept up to date under their ownership including transmission fluid flushes, valve adjustments, and oil changes.

This sale will include owner's manuals, a toolkit, an air compressor, and a branded title (odometer exceeds mechanical limits). If you are in search of driver-grade air-cooled Targa, this 1986 example is not to be overlooked.
